The Science Behind Perfect Keto Cookie Texture

Understanding Keto Flour Alternatives

The secret to amazing keto cookies lies in choosing the right flour substitute. According to Perfect Keto’s comprehensive flour comparison, the two main contenders are almond flour and coconut flour, each with distinct properties:

Almond Flour (1 cup):

  • 600 calories
  • 24g protein
  • 44g fat
  • 12g net carbs
  • Creates tender, moist textures

Coconut Flour (1/4 cup equivalent):

  • 120 calories
  • 4g protein
  • 4g fat
  • 6g net carbs
  • Highly absorbent, creates structure

The Perfect Combination Approach

The most successful keto chocolate chip cookies use a blend of both flours. This combination provides:

  • Almond flour: Contributes richness, moisture, and a neutral flavor
  • Coconut flour: Adds structure, absorbs excess moisture, and reduces overall carbs
  • Binding agents: Eggs and sugar-free sweeteners create the perfect chewy texture

Choosing the Best Keto-Friendly Ingredients

Sugar-Free Sweeteners: Your Options Decoded

Erythritol:

  • Measures cup-for-cup like sugar
  • Provides bulk and structure
  • Slight cooling effect
  • 0.2 calories per gram

Monk Fruit Blends:

  • Extremely sweet (200x sweeter than sugar)
  • Often blended with erythritol
  • No aftertaste for most people
  • Zero calories

Stevia Blends:

  • Very sweet
  • Can have bitter aftertaste if overdone
  • Works best in combination with erythritol
  • Zero calories

Our Recommendation: Use a monk fruit-erythritol blend like Lakanto for the most sugar-like taste and baking performance.

The Ultimate Keto Chocolate Chip Cookie Recipe

The Ultimate Keto Chocolate Chip Cookie Recipe

Ingredients (Makes 24 cookies)

Dry Ingredients:

  • 2 cups fine almond flour
  • 1/4 cup coconut flour
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p xanthan gum (optional, for extra chewiness)

Wet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up butter, softened (grass-fed preferred)
  • 1/2 cup monk fruit-erythritol blend
  • 2 large eggs, room temperature
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 tsp almond extract (optional)

Add-ins:

  • 3/4 cup sugar-free chocolate chips
  • 1/2 cup chopped walnuts (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ation (15 minutes):

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C)
  2. Line 2 baking sheets with parchment paper
  3. Bring all ingredients to room temperature for best mixing

Mixing the Dough:

  1. Cream butter and sweetener: Beat softened butter with monk fruit sweetener for 3-4 minutes until light and fluffy
  2. Add eggs and extracts: Beat in eggs one at a time, then vanilla and almond extracts
  3. Combine dry 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together almond flour, coconut flour, baking soda, salt, and xanthan gum
  4. Mix wet and dry: Gradually add dry ingredients to wet, mixing until just combined
  5. Fold in chocolate chips: Gently stir in chocolate chips and nuts

Baking Process:

  1. Shape cookies: Drop rounded tablespoons of dough 2 inches apart on prepared baking sheets
  2. Slightly flatten: Gently press down with fingers (they won’t spread much)
  3. Bake: 10-12 minutes until edges are lightly golden
  4. Cool properly: Let cool on ba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ring

Pro Baking Tips for Perfect Results

Texture Secrets:

  • Don’t overbake: Remove when edges are set but centers still look slightly underdone
  • Room temperature ingredients: Ensures even mixing and proper texture
  • Proper cooling: Allows cookies to firm up without becoming hard

Common Mistakes to Avoid:

  • Overmixing the dough: Leads to tough cookies
  • Skipping the rest time: Let dough rest 10 minutes before baking for better texture
  • Wrong flour ratios: Stick to the recipe for best results

Customization Options & Variations

Flavor Variations:

Double Chocolate: Add 2 tbsp unsweetened cocoa powder, reduce almond flour by 2 tbsp Peanut Butter Chip: Replace chocolate chips with sugar-free peanut butter chips Cinnamon Spice: Add 1 tsp cinnamon and 1/4 tsp nutmeg

Dietary Modifications:

Nut-Free Version: Replace almond flour with sunflower seed flour Dairy-Free Option: Use coconut oil instead of butter Egg-Free Alternative: Use flax eggs (1 tbsp ground flax + 3 tbsp water per egg)

Troubleshooting Common Keto Cookie Problems

Issue: Cookies Are Too Crumbly

Solutions:

  • Add an extra egg yolk
  • Increase butter by 1-2 tablespoons
  • Ensure ingredients are room temperature

Issue: Cookies Spread Too Much

Solutions:

  • Chill dough for 30 minutes before baking
  • Add 1-2 tablespoons more coconut flour
  • Check that baking soda is fresh

Issue: Cookies Are Too Dense

Solutions:

  • Don’t overmix the dough
  • Ensure baking soda is fresh and properly measured
  • Try adding 1/4 teaspoon more baking soda

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make these cookies ahead of time?

Yes! The dough can be made up to 3 days in advance and refrigerated, or frozen for up to 3 months. Baked cookies store well for up to one week at room temperature.

Will these cookies kick me out of ketosis?

At only 2g net carbs per cookie, these cookies easily fit into most people’s daily carb limits without affecting ketosis.

Can I substitute different sweeteners?

Yes, but ratios may change. Stevia is much sweeter, so use only 1/4 the amount. Pure erythritol works 1:1 but may have a cooling effect.

How do I know if my cookies are done?

Look for lightly golden edges and centers that appear just set. They’ll continue cooking slightly on the hot pan after removal.
